Abstract:The study investigated the significance of educational leadership styles towards academic achievement in primary public schools in Morogoro Municipality. A convergent research design was employed. Utilizing a mixed-methods approach, the study targeted teachers and heads of schools, with simple random sampling used for teachers and purposive sampling for heads of schools, resulting in a sample size of 77 respondents.
